Matrix hard owing to calcium salts; provides levers for muscles to act on:_____.

Final answer:

Bones contain a matrix of collagen fibers that support calcium salt crystals, which solidify to give bones their hardness and strength, allowing them to act as levers for muscles to facilitate movement.

Step-by-step explanation:

The phrase 'matrix hard owing to calcium salts; provides levers for muscles to act on' refers to bone, which plays a critical role in our bodies by providing structure, protection, and facilitating movement.

Bones contain a matrix of collagen fibers that serve as a base for calcium phosphate and calcium carbonate to combine and create hydroxyapatite.

Hydroxyapatite crystals, along with various inorganic salts like magnesium hydroxide, fluoride, and sulfate, calcify on the collagen fibers to form a hard tissue that allows bones to be strong yet flexible.

Bones act as levers for muscles. The muscle must span a joint and contract for a bone to move, leveraging bones as rigid objects to create motion. Calcium is also crucial, not just for the hardness of the bones, but in facilitating muscle contraction, which is essential for the movement of these levers.
